Definitions:

Annually Compounded

Interest on an investment or loan calculated once per year, including interest on the initial amount and all previously accumulated interest.

Effective Rate

The actual interest rate of an investment or loan when compounding interest is taken into account, differing from the nominal rate by including the effects of compounding.

Financial Position

A snapshot of the resources, obligations, and the net worth of an individual or organization at a specific point in time.

Nominal Rate

The stated interest rate of a loan or investment, not taking into account the effect of compounding.
